I used to withhold way too little, however the government in true villain fashion penalizes you monetarily for withholding too little. I wasn't investing the money, I was just using it as an emergency fund when I was less fortunate than I am now in case of car breakdowns, etc. But the government wants its money, and it wants it now.

Originally Posted by: Porforis 



They don't want to have to chase people down if they refuse to or can't pay. So they give you an incentive not to under pay too much.

Frankly I wouldn't want my tax dollars going to pay someone to chase people down to collect it either. The more people under pay, the more they run out of money and have to waste our tax dollars in collections. Not to mention all the extra work for clerks to handle the paper work and process all the extensions and crap.

There is always a balance. You don't want to get too close to a penalty, but you don't want them holding more than necessary.
